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1151 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Problème avec les apostrophes en programmation Mysql

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

Problème avec les apostrophes en programmation Mysql

n°436923
ludovic51
Posté le 23-06-2003 à 15:46:55  profilanswer
 

Bonjour tout le monde, voilà je ne suis pas un expert en prog. Mysql et je souhaiterais savoir comment on écrit les apostrophes dans une requête mysql.
Je m'explique je veux faire une insertion dans ma table qui s'appelle document :
INSERT INTO document VALUES (1011,6, '2001-04-23','Avis du 23/04/2001','Gomme d'acacia','2','23/04/2001,AFSSA,favorable,
acacia,gomme,fibre,,,,,,,,,,,,,,', '06_AFSSA_Nutritionhumaine_2001.04.23_Gomme d'acacia', '');
Et j'ai une erreur de syntaxe qui vient du d'; savez vous comment régler ce problème?

mood
Publicité
Posté le 23-06-2003 à 15:46:55  profilanswer
 

n°436930
simogeo
j'ai jamais tué de chats, ...
Posté le 23-06-2003 à 15:50:24  profilanswer
 

$var=addslashes($var);


---------------
from here and there -- \o__________________________________ -- la révolution de la terre, en silence
n°436941
ludovic51
Posté le 23-06-2003 à 15:52:50  profilanswer
 

simogeo a écrit :

$var=addslashes($var);


Et tu n'as pas autre chose comme réponse!!!

n°436972
Taiche
(╯°□°)╯︵ ┻━┻
Posté le 23-06-2003 à 15:58:59  profilanswer
 

ludovic51 a écrit :


Et tu n'as pas autre chose comme réponse!!!


Ba c'est la fonction PHP qui fait ce que tu demandes [:spamafote]
Sinon, pour être plus précis, il faut échapper les '. Ca se fait avec le caractère \ donc ta requête devient :
INSERT INTO document VALUES (1011,6, '2001-04-23','Avis du 23/04/2001','Gomme d\'acacia','2','23/04/2001,AFSSA,favorable,  
acacia,gomme,fibre,,,,,,,,,,,,,,', '06_AFSSA_Nutritionhumaine_2001.04.23_Gomme d\'acacia', '');


---------------
Everyone thinks of changing the world, but no one thinks of changing himself  |  It is the peculiar quality of a fool to perceive the faults of others and to forget his own  |  Early clumsiness is not a verdict, it’s an essential ingredient.
n°437000
simogeo
j'ai jamais tué de chats, ...
Posté le 23-06-2003 à 16:09:25  profilanswer
 

> ludovic51  :heink:  c'est une blague ?
 
 
marci taiche [:sisicaivrai]
 
 
 


---------------
from here and there -- \o__________________________________ -- la révolution de la terre, en silence
n°437012
the real m​oins moins
Posté le 23-06-2003 à 16:14:13  profilanswer
 

[:pepe le putois]


---------------
Hey toi, tu veux acheter des minifigurines Lego, non ?
n°437047
Harkonnen
Modérateur
Un modo pour les bannir tous
Posté le 23-06-2003 à 16:38:11  profilanswer
 

ludovic51 a écrit :


Et tu n'as pas autre chose comme réponse!!!
 


cool l'ami hein ! il a supposé que tu codais en PHP, il t'a donc donné la fonction pour résoudre ton pb !
maintenant, à toi de dire en quel langage tu codes plutot que d'invectiver la 1ere réponse qui t'es donnée !


---------------
J'ai un string dans l'array (Paris Hilton)
n°437058
RiderCrazy
Posté le 23-06-2003 à 16:53:46  profilanswer
 

Et si une fonction automatique ne te convient, benh tu te le tappe à la main... \' [:spamafote]


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  Problème avec les apostrophes en programmation Mysql

 

Sujets relatifs
Problème de récupération de formulaireProbleme de retour a la ligne avec fgets( )...
[c#] Probleme avec Server.TransferConcours programmation
Optimisation mysqlProblème avec un programme de sauvegarde périodique
[BCB6] probleme de linkQuel langage apprendre pour débuter en programmation ???
[CSS] problème de padding et IE 5.5 de #&@{ç!!!!!Programmation port parallèle !
Plus de sujets relatifs à : Problème avec les apostrophes en programmation Mysql


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R